01. If {v1, v2, v3} is a linearly independent set of vectors in a vector space over ℝ, then which one of the following sets is also linearly independent?
- (A) {v1 + v2 – v3, 2v1 + v2 + 3v3, 5v1 + 4v2}
- (B) {v1 – v2, v2 – v3, v3 – v1}
- (C) {v1 + v2 – v3, v2 + v3 – v1, v3 – v1 + v2, v1 + v2 + v3}
- (D) {v1 + v2, v2 + 2v3, v3 + 3 v1}
02. Let U, V and W be finite dimensional real vector spaces, T:U → V, S:V → W and P:W → U be linear transformations. If range (ST) = nullspace (P), nullspace (ST) = range (P) and rank (T) = rank (S), then which one of the following is TRUE?
- (A) nullity of T = nullity of S
- (B) dimension U ≠ of dimension of W
- (C) If dimension of V = 3, dimension of U = 4, then P is not identically zero
- (D) If dimension of V = 4, dimension of U = 3, and T is one-one, then P is identically zero
03. Let G be a group satisfying the property that f:G → ℤ221 is a homomorphism implies f (g) = 0, ∀g ∈ G. Then a possible group G is
- (A) ℤ21
- (B) ℤ51
- (C) ℤ91
- (D) ℤ119
04. Let H be the quotient group ℚ/ ℤ. Consider the following statements
I. Every cyclic subgroup of H is finite.
II. Every finite cyclic group is isomorphic to a subgroup of H.
Which one of the following holds?
- (A) I is TRUE but II is FALSE
- (B) II is TRUE but I is FALSE
- (C) both I and II are TRUE
- (D) neither I nor II is TRUE
05. Let P and Q be two non-empty disjoint subsets of ℝ. Which of the following is (are) FALSE?
- (A) If P and Q are compact, then P ∪ Q is also compact
- (B) If P and Q are not connected, then P ∪ Q is also not connected
- (C) If P ∪ Q and P are closed, then Q is closed
- (D) If P ∪ Q and P are open, then Q is open
